ESBE Valves ARA652 3-Point 230V AC Actuator 6NM With Aux Switch

£239.99 inc VAT (£199.99 ex VAT)

Introducing the ARA600 series with a 3-point (open/close) control signal is suitable for mixing operations with valves such as VRG130 and VRB140. In these applications can any position of the actuator operating range be used to get the desired mix level. The compact actuator is designed for operating rotary valves DN15-50 and has an operating range of 90 degree. Thanks to the pull-and-turn knob located on the front of the cover, the ARA600 series of 6 actuators can be operated manually without any hassle. You can set the auxiliary switch, which is offered as pre-mounted or optional, in any position and easily set by a unique solution.
